DESCRIPTION

The Acura TL is a 4-door, 5-passenger luxury sedan, or luxury sports sedan, available in 5 trims, ranging from the 5-Spd AT to the 5-Spd AT SH-AWD w/Technology Package HPT. For 2010, the Acura TL has an option for a manual shifter with six speeds going side by side with the standard five-speed Sequential Sportshift automatic.

The 5-Spd AT is equipped with a standard 3.5-liter, V6, 280-horsepower engine that achieves 18-mpg in the city and 26-mpg on the highway. The 5-Spd AT SH-AWD w/Technology Package HPT is equipped with a standard 3.7-liter, V6, 305-horsepower engine that achieves 17-mpg in the city and 25-mpg on the highway.

[Jan 22, 2001]
John
Model Reviewed: Acura 3.2 TL

Strength:

Strong engine, good interior appoinments, great value.

Weakness:

Transmission can be flakey, especially on part throttle downshifts
Very poor OE tires
Needs seat memory
Wind noise around front windshield (The winndshield molding is too flexible and is likely the cause of the wind noise. There is a Honda Service Bulletin the addresses this problem on the 2000 Accord (essentially the same molding) but none yet for the TL)

Assorted interior rattles (I corrected the interior rattles with a little screw tightening and silicone lubricant on interior hinges and latches.)

Overall, a great "near luxury" value. I've owned it for 1 1/2 years (24,000 miles) and have had no mechanical problems.

If you're looking for better handling, **definitely** replace the OE tires. I replaced the original wheels with 17 inchers from a CL-S and added 245/45ZR-17 tires. The handing and braking went from just OK to very good. The TL now makes full use of its' well-designed chassis.
